Snuffbox by Les Frères Toussaint

Dimensions 3 1/4 × 2 1/2 in. (8.3 × 6.4 cm)

This oval snuffbox, made by Les Frères Toussaint, presents a study in contrasts and containment through its form and decoration. The pastel-blue enamel provides a cool, serene background against which the gilded detailing and painted scene come alive. The overall structure is one of elegant simplicity: an oval form, punctuated by geometric patterns and framed pictorial vignettes. This combination invites us to consider the interplay between ornamentation and utility, between the individual and the collective. The central painting is framed by concentric circles of gold, which act as both a window onto an intimate scene and a barrier, separating the viewer from the pastoral tableau.
